Three Card Poker Rules and Hand Rankings on arwana

Three Card Poker is a card game where you compete against the dealer using only three cards instead of the traditional five-card poker hand. The game begins with you placing an ante bet — a small wager that starts the round. You then receive three cards face-down, and the dealer receives three cards (two face-down, one face-up). You decide whether to fold (lose your ante) or play (place an additional bet equal to your ante).

Hand rankings in Three Card Poker follow standard poker order, but adapted for three cards. A straight flush (three cards in sequence and same suit) ranks highest, followed by three of a kind, straight, flush, pair, and high card. The dealer must qualify with a queen-high hand or better to play against you. If the dealer does not qualify, you win even money on your ante and your play bet is returned.

If the dealer qualifies and your hand beats the dealer's hand, you win both your ante and play bets at even money. If your hand loses, both bets are forfeited. If you tie with the dealer, both bets push (return to you). We display the outcome clearly on your screen after the dealer reveals their cards, and your account balance updates immediately.

We also offer a bonus side bet called the Pair Plus. This bet wins if your three cards contain a pair or better, regardless of whether you beat the dealer. Pair Plus payouts vary by hand strength — a pair pays 1 to 1, a flush pays 3 to 1, a straight pays 4 to 1, three of a kind pays 30 to 1, and a straight flush pays 40 to 1. You can place Pair Plus alongside your ante and play bets.
